編程中的循環是一系列連續運行直到滿足特定條件的指令。在本文中,我們將了解 Java 中的 和 循環。forforEach
Java 中循環的語法for
以下是創建循環的語法:for
讓我們分解上面的一些關鍵字。
for 指定我們將創建一個循環。它后面是括號,嵌套了循環工作所需的所有內容。
初始化將初始變量定義為循環的起點,通常是整數(整數)。
條件指定循環應運行的次數。
每次循環運行時,遞增/遞減都會增加/減少初始變量的值。隨著遞增/遞減的發生,變量的值趨向于指定的條件。
請注意,每個關鍵字之間用分號(;)分隔。
以下是一些示例:
在上面的示例中,初始變量的值為 1。只要 的值小于或等于 5,循環就會繼續運行 – 這就是條件。 增加 每次運行后 的值。xxx++x
我們繼續打印其值,該值在5之后停止,因為已滿足條件。遞增到 6 是不可能的,因為它大于且不等于 5。x
在下一個示例中,我們將使用循環來打印數組的所有值。for
這與上一個示例幾乎相同。在這里,我們使用數組的長度作為條件,將初始變量的值用作零,因為數組第一個元素的索引號為零。
Java 中循環的語法forEach
您專門使用循環遍歷數組的元素的循環。語法如下所示:forEach
您會注意到這里的語法比循環的語法短。該循環還以 for 關鍵字開頭。forforEach
我們首先指定數據類型(必須與數組的數據類型匹配),而不是使用值初始化變量。后跟變量的名稱和用冒號分隔的數組名稱。
下面是一個示例,可幫助您更好地理解語法:
在此示例中,我們循環遍歷每個元素,并將其初始值增加 1。
默認情況下,循環將在循環遍歷數組中的所有元素后停止。這意味著我們不需要將任何值傳遞給我們的變量或指定任何條件來終止循環。
本文中,我們了解了什么是循環以及在 Java 中創建和循環的語法。我們還看到了一些示例,這些示例幫助我們了解何時以及如何使用它們。forforEach